          Ronald Just

Ronald L. Just, 64, Barnhart, passed away Sunday, Dec. 6, 2009, in St. Louis.

Mr. Just was born July 13, 1945, in Washington, the son of Raymond J. Just, Helen M. Dilks and Helen M. Just. He was the owner of Just Pools.


Mr. Just was preceded in death by his father.
He is survived by his mothers, Helen M. Dilks, Arnold, and Helen M. Just, St. Clair; his wife, Helen D. Just, nee Foster, Barnhart; two sons, Roy Evans and wife Kala, Arnold, and Timothy Schwent and wife Kim, Imperial; three daughters, Sherry Mistretta and husband Tom and MaDonna Livingston, all of Imperial, and Michelle Craven and husband Rob, San Antonio, Texas; 21 grandchildren; three great-grandchildren; brothers and sisters, Susan Cordray and husband Monty, Diane Obermark and husband Tom, Donna Brandt and husband Mark, Steve Just and wife Dixie, Larry Just and Rick Just and wife Melony, all of St. Clair, and Barbara Hillermann and husband John, Washington; other relatives and many friends
.


Funeral services were held Wednesday, Dec. 9, at Heiligtag-Lang-Fendler Funeral Home, Arnold, with the Rev. Jason Ervin officiating.
Burial was in Shepherd Hills Cemetery.
The family was served by Heiligtag-Lang-Fendler Funeral Home, Arnold.

           Gloria Cox Arflack

Gloria Cox Arflack of Union, MO, passed away Tuesday, December 14, 2010 at her home.

Mrs. Arflack, daughter of Leslie Cox Sr. and wife Elsie nee Cahill was born June 19, 1945 in Washington.

On October 12, 1996 she was united in marriage to Fred Arflack in Union. Mrs. Arflack worked at the Division of Family Services in Union for 24 years until her retirement. She was a member of the Friendship Baptist church in St. Clair.

She enjoyed camping and spending time with her grandchildren. She will be greatly missed by her family.

Mrs. Arflack was preceded in death by her father, Leslie Cox, Sr.

She is survived by her husband, Fred Arflack of Union; one son, Craig Hofmeister and wife Leigh Ann of St. Clair; two daughters, Christine Valdez of St. Clair and Lorri Jinkerson of Washington; three stepsons, David Croy and wife Nettie of Tampa, FL, Tab Arflack and fiancé Abby Krygiel of Sullivan and Shawn Arflack of Union; one step-daughter, Kelly Patty of St. Charles; her mother Elsie Cox of St. Clair; two brothers, Leslie Roy Cox, Jr. of Union and Mark Cox and wife Lisa of Union; ten grandchildren, Misty Langan and husband Pete, Taylor Valdez, Emily Cathcart, Gavin Hofmeister, Ellyce Hofmeister, Elizabeth Williams, Samuel Jinkerson, Jacob Jinkerson, Seth Arflack and Karsyn Arflack; two great-grandchildren, Giovanni Valdez and Ayla Langan; aunts; uncles; nieces; nephews other relatives and many friends.
